Germany in the Eurovision Song Contest 1963

The German preliminary decision to Euro Vision Song Contest 1963 was held in Frankfurt am Main on 28 February 1963. It was produced by Hessischer Rundfunk.

After the sixth place in the previous year, the person in charge of the Euro Vision Song Contest nominated Hans -Otto Grünefeldt Immenhof actress Heidi Brühl as Grand Prix participant. She sang five songs, among which television viewers were able to vote by post card choice. A total of 83 515 postcards were sent. Of these, 66 % of the audience chose the song Marcel, composed by Charly Niessen.

Heidi Brühl placed ninth at the Euro Vision Song Contest in London.
